Ways Family Members Can Support Recuperation



Sometimes, family members might really feel unsure regarding just how to sustain recovery, yet by actively joining treatment sessions and supplying constant motivation, they can play a crucial function in their loved one's journey to sobriety. You have the power to make a difference in your loved one's life by adhering to these easy steps:

- ** Educate on your own **: Learn more about dependency and its results. Comprehending the difficulties your liked one faces will aid you provide better assistance.





- ** Communicate honestly **: Develop a safe space for open and truthful conversations. Encourage your loved one to share their sensations and worries without judgment.

- ** Establish healthy and balanced limits **: Develop clear boundaries to shield your very own wellness while still using support. It's important to maintain equilibrium in your very own life.

- ** Be patient **: Recovery is a long procedure, and setbacks prevail. Program understanding and patience throughout the ups and downs of the trip.

- ** Commemorate milestones **: Acknowledge and celebrate your enjoyed one's accomplishments along the way. Little victories can be substantial and offer motivation to continue the path to soberness.
